The bachelor's program at Georgian Court was ranked #196 on College Factual's Best Schools for criminal justice studies list. It is also ranked #6 in New Jersey.
During the 2020-2021 academic year, Georgian Court University handed out 15 bachelor's degrees in criminal justice studies. This is an increase of 7% over the previous year when 14 degrees were handed out.
In 2021, 2 students received their master’s degree in criminal justice studies from Georgian Court. This makes it the #127 most popular school for criminal justice studies master’s degree candidates in the country.

Take a look at the following statistics related to the make-up of the criminal justice studies majors at Georgian Court University.
For the most recent academic year available, 33% of criminal justice studies bachelor's degrees went to men and 67% went to women.
The following table and chart show the ethnic background for students who recently graduated from Georgian Court University with a bachelor's in criminal justice studies.
Ethnic Background | Number of Students |
---|---|
Asian | 2 |
Black or African American | 1 |
Hispanic or Latino | 5 |
White | 7 |
Non-Resident Aliens | 0 |
Other Races | 0 |
